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15600 75341841077 029093403 02 026480324
73089532128 0256532
73089532128 0256532
77845 3366 10435562898 6928 7005630
All about undefined
Interested in learning more?
73089532128 0256532
77845 3366 10435562898 6928 7005630
See more
1400840 57585468 9172687361
313 40236 016852761
See more
0467641886 615253 189
92804031574 51 390138732 169
See more